Product Details

Product Overview

The Yokogawa NFDV151-P10 functions as a high-density digital input interface for the STARDOM autonomous control system. This module captures 32 discrete signals from field devices such as limit switches, pushbuttons, and proximity sensors, translating them into actionable data for the controller. Engineered for Style S2 compatibility, it maintains signal integrity through sophisticated channel isolation. Part Number Breakdown

The NFDV151-P10 follows Yokogawa's structured coding for the STARDOM hardware platform:

Suffix/Code Technical Specification
NFDV151 Base Model: Digital Input Module
-P Pressure clamp terminal connection type
1 Standard signal processing speed
0 Always "0" for this specific model configuration
Style S2 Denotes the second generation hardware design revision

Technical Specifications

The NFDV151-P10 provides multi-channel monitoring within a compact, lightweight footprint.

  • Manufacturer: Yokogawa

  • Series: STARDOM

  • Input Type: Digital Input (DI)

  • Number of Channels: 32 Channels

  • Input Voltage: 24 VDC

  • Input Current: 4.1 mA (per channel)

  • Isolation: Isolated channels for circuit protection

  • Wiring Connection: Pressure clamp terminal

  • Weight: 0.44 lbs (approx. 0.2 kg)

  • Hardware Style: Style S2

Engineering Advantages

The NFDV151-P10 addresses complex industrial requirements through specific hardware features:

  • Superior Signal Isolation: The module utilizes opto-isolation techniques to separate field-side electrical noise from the sensitive STARDOM backplane. This prevents high-voltage transients from damaging the CPU and ensures continuous operation in electrically noisy environments.

  • High-Density Channel Layout: By supporting 32 channels in a single slot, this module reduces the total number of I/O modules required. This minimizes rack space usage and lowers the overall cost per input point for large-scale automation projects.

  • Vibration-Resistant Connections: The pressure clamp terminal design ensures a gas-tight, secure connection. Unlike traditional screw terminals, these clamps resist loosening caused by mechanical vibration, effectively eliminating intermittent signal loss.

  • Low Heat Dissipation: Drawing only 4.1 mA per channel, the NFDV151-P10 maintains low internal temperatures. This thermal efficiency allows for dense module packing without exceeding the safe operating temperature of the control cabinet.

FAQs

Can the NFDV151-P10 replace older Style S1 modules?

Yes. Style S2 modules maintain backward compatibility with STARDOM racks designed for Style S1. However, always verify that your system software revision recognizes the S2 hardware parameters to ensure full diagnostic capability.

What are the benefits of the pressure clamp terminal over standard screw terminals?

Pressure clamps significantly accelerate the wiring process during commissioning. They provide consistent tension on the wire, which compensates for thermal expansion and contraction, preventing high-resistance connections over time.

How does the module handle a 24VDC power fluctuation?

The NFDV151-P10 operates within the standard industrial 24VDC tolerance range. Its internal regulation circuits filter minor ripples, ensuring the digital state (on/off) remains accurate even if the field power supply experiences minor instability.
